Installing tmux-256color for macOS

Installing tmux-256color for macOS

  • macOS 10.15.5
  • tmux 3.1b

macOS has ncurses version 5.7 which does not ship the terminfo description for tmux. There're two ways that can help you to solve this problem.

The Fast Blazing Solution

Instead of tmux-256color, use screen-256color which comes with system. Place this command into ~/.tmux.conf or ~/.config/tmux/tmux.conf(for version 3.1 and later):

Linux Kernel Modules for NixOS

You can find what kernel modules are loaded using lsmod.

However some kernel modules are required at stage 1 boot. Basically preloaded in the initial ram disk before switching to the root filesystem. These kernel modules are mostly needed to deal with peripherals, storage devices, filesystems and network devices. You may need to be wary of these required modules:

  • sd_mod - SCSI, SATA, and PATA (IDE) devices
